首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ThinkPHP获取指定日期工作具体日期方法

思路: 1、获取到查询年份内所有工作日数据数组 2、获取到查询开始日期工作索引 3、计算需查询日期索引 4、获得查询日期 /*创建日期类型记录表格*/ CREATE TABLE `tb_workday...$number_wk = date("w", $strap); //获取数字对应星期 return $number_wk; //自定义星期数组 //$weekArr = array("星期日", "...星期一", "星期二", "星期三", "星期四", "星期五", "星期六"); //获取数字对应星期 //return $weekArr[$number_wk]; } /** * 获取指定日期段内每一天日期...updateDate($year); if ($ret 0) { return self::getWorkDays($year); } else { return false; } } } /** * 获取开始日期第...,感谢大家对ZaLou.Cn支持。

1.8K20

jQuery

来代替,相当于原生jswindow 1.1.3 jQuery 对象和 DOM 对象 用原生 JS 获取对象是 DOM 对象 jQuery 方法获取元素是 jQuery 对象。...:odd $(“li:odd”) 获取li元素,选择索引号为奇数元素 :even $(“li:even”) 获取li元素,选择索引号为偶数元素 2.1.4 其他选择器 语法 用法 说明...3.切换类 $("div").toggleClass("current"); 原生jsclassName会覆盖类名,jQuery中指操作指定类名,不影响原先类名 3.2 jQuery效果...('属性名'); //更改 attr('属性名','属性值'); 4.1.3 数据缓存 data() 可以指定元素上存取数据,但不会修改DOM元素结构。...这个方法只能获取,不能修改 $('div').position() scrollTop() scrollLeft 设置元素被卷去头部和左侧 不跟参数是获取,跟参数是设置 5.1 jQuery 事件

8.4K10
您找到你想要的搜索结果了吗?
是的
没有找到

03-老马jQuery教程-DOM操作

jQuery DOM操作 没有jQuery之前,DOM操作相对来说有点麻烦,尤其是DOM节点搜索。...目前我们已经学习了jQuery选择器,接下带大家一块学习jQueryDOM操作,jQuery对DOM操作封装让我们前端开发工作非常简便、简洁、兼容性好。...1.jQuery操作DOM属性 1.1 读取属性值 DOM时代,我们可以通过DOM.getAttribute('attNamn')获取DOM属性节点。...但是prop方法处理单个属性获取和设置时非常方便,比如:disabled、checked、selected、multiple、readOnly、autofocus等。...var i = 9; $(this).toggleClass("highlight", i > 3); 回调函数 参数:function(index, class) 用来返回匹配元素集合每个元素上用来切换样式类名一个函数

1.5K50

jQuery(一)

栗子 找到所有拥有details类p元素,将其高亮显示, $('p.datails').css('background-color', 'yellow') jQuery()函数 Jquery为最终要为...jQuery函数 hQuery函数为定义jQuery命名空间中函数,或者静态方法 jQuery方法 jQuery方法是由jQuery函数返回jQuery对象方法。...jQuery将会使用同一个方法既当getter又做setter,而不是定义一对方法,如果传入一个新值给方法,则它将设置此值。 用做setter时,这些方法会给jquery对象每个元素设置值。...('oddrow'); // 匹配列表奇数序列元素,然后进行添加 $('h1').toggleClass('big bold'); //切换为这个类 $('h1').toggleClass((n)... $('a').clone().appendTo('#linklist'); // clone不会复制事件处理程序 // 每一个链接插入元素,使其能独立显示 $("#linklist >

2.1K40

03-老马jQuery教程-DOM操作(上)

jQuery DOM操作 没有jQuery之前,DOM操作相对来说有点麻烦,尤其是DOM节点搜索。...目前我们已经学习了jQuery选择器,接下带大家一块学习jQueryDOM操作,jQuery对DOM操作封装让我们前端开发工作非常简便、简洁、兼容性好。...1.jQuery操作DOM属性 1.1 读取属性值 DOM时代,我们可以通过DOM.getAttribute('attNamn')获取DOM属性节点。...但是prop方法处理单个属性获取和设置时非常方便,比如:disabled、checked、selected、multiple、readOnly、autofocus等。...var i = 9; $(this).toggleClass("highlight", i > 3); 回调函数 参数:function(index, class) 用来返回匹配元素集合每个元素上用来切换样式类名一个函数

1.6K00

Android studio 项目手动本地磁盘删除module,残留文件夹无法删除问题解决方法

Android studio 项目手动本地磁盘删除module,残留文件夹无法删除问题 如标题所述,本人在本地磁盘删除projectmodule(好吧,是我太菜了),仍然残留着一个文件夹,但是又无法右键之后又无法删除...modules and Android-Gradle modules in one project 其中 testforbook, activitytest, Test-testforbook 是已经删除module...这是实在不行办法,所以下次不要这么删除module,简单删除 方式如下(推荐看大神更加详细方式) 点击右上角打开project Structure — 选择需要删除module — 点击“...总结 到此这篇关于Android studio 项目手动本地磁盘删除module,残留文件夹无法删除问题文章就介绍到这了,更多相关Android studio 残留文件夹无法删除内容请搜索ZaLou.Cn...以前文章或继续浏览下面的相关文章希望大家以后多多支持ZaLou.Cn!

3.3K31

Web前端知识(四)

在那里,他仍继续从事jQuery相关工作,同时负责该组织开源项目及未来iPad应用开发。...4.1.3. jQuery基本使用 第一步:下载jQuery库 第二步:引入下载jQuery库 第三步:编写jQuery代码 4.1.4.jQuery获取标签 4.1.5.jQuery事件介绍...('myClass1'); 同样也可以多个类之前进行切换 $('div').toggleClass('myClass1 myClass2'); 4.1.7.1.特殊CSS方法 jQuery 不但提供了...标签(不包括孙子) $(“div+p”) 选取紧跟div兄弟元素第一个p $(“div~p”) 选取紧跟兄弟元素所有p 间接后代: 直接后代: 紧跟第一个兄弟: 选取紧跟后面所有兄弟元素...代码实战: 4.1.9.7.jq自定义动画 4.1.9.7.1.自定义动画-基本使用 jQuery 提供了几种简单常用固定动画方面我们使用。但有些时候,这些简单动画无法 满足我们更加复杂需求。

7.4K30

jQuery学习笔记

jQuery大部分功能需要根据文档DOM模型来工作,首先需要正确地解析到整个文档DOM模型结构。使用jQuery需要在整个文档被浏览器完全加载才开始进行。...; }) }); $是jQuery中使用变量名,可以使用 jQuery.noConflict()避免冲突,它返回值就是jQuery对象。...$.data() 往节点中获取/设置数据 $.removeData() 删除数据 在内部实现上,jQuery会在指定节点添加一个内部标识,以此为 key,把数据存在内部闭包一个结构。...Deferred Deferred对象是jQuery1.5引入回调管理对象。其作用是把一堆函数按顺序放入一个调用链,然后根据状态来依次调用这些函数。AJAX所有操作都是使用它来进行封装。...Callbacks 事实上,`Deferred`机制,只是`Callbacks`机制上层进行了一层简单封装。`Callbacks`对象才是真正jQuery定义原始回调管理机制。

3.4K20

jQuery最佳实践

用对选择器 jQuery,你可以用多种选择器,选择同一个网页元素。每种选择器性能是不一样,你应该了解它们性能差异。...(3) $parent.children('.child') 这条语句jQuery内部,会使用$.sibling()和javascriptnextSibling()方法,一个个遍历节点。...不要过度使用jQuery jQuery速度再快,也无法与原生javascript方法相比。所以有原生方法可以使用场合,尽量避免使用jQuery。...为了获取这个属性,必须连续两次调用jQuery,第一次是$(this),第二次是attr('id')。 事实上,这种处理完全不必要。...因为elem.data()方法是定义jQuery函数prototype对象上面的,而$.data()方法是定义jQuery函数上面的,调用时候不从复杂jQuery对象上调用,所以速度快得多。

1.3K20

jquery要怎么写才能速度最快?(转…

三个版本jQuery测试,看看浏览器1秒内能够执行多少次。...其他语句测试,比如.attr("value")和.val(),也是新版本jQuery表现好于老版本。 2. 用对选择器 jquery,你可以用多种选择器,选择同一个网页元素。...不要过度使用jquery jQuery速度再快,也无法与原生javascript方法相比。所以有原生方法可以使用场合,尽量避免使用jQuery。...为了获取这个属性,必须连续两次调用jQuery,第一次是$(this),第二次是attr('id')。 事实上,这种处理完全不必要。...因为elem.data()方法是定义jQuery函数prototype对象上面的, 而$.data()方法是定义jQuery函数上面的,调用时候不从复杂jQuery对象上调用,所以速度快得多。

1.6K30

一些好用jquery技巧

1、返回顶部按钮 通过使用jQueryanimate 和scrollTop 方法,不用插件就可以创建一个滚动到顶部简单动画: // Back to top $('.top').click(function...更简单方法是使用toggleClass 方法: $('.btn').hover(function () { $(this).toggleClass('hover'); }); 注:可能在这种情况下,CSS...修复时候要小心这个问题。 12、通过文本查找元素 通过使用jQuerycontains() 选择器,你可以找到元素内容文本。...15、链式插件调用 jQuery允许“链式”插件方法调用,以减轻反复查询DOM并创建多个jQuery对象过程。...(); $elem.html('bla'); $elem.otherStuff(); 链式和高速缓存方法都是jQuery可以让代码变得更短和更快代最佳做法。

3.9K60

jQuery DOM操作

对节点操作 查找节点 查找节点可以直接利用jQuery选择器来完成,非常便利。 插入节点 jQuery提供了8种插入节点方法。...需要注意是,这个方法不会将匹配元素从jQuery对象删除,其所有绑定事件和附加数据可以保留下来。 如果将来再使用这个元素,相关事件和数据依然存在。...$("ul").empty(); 复制节点 可以使用clone()方法来复制节点。如果在clone方法传人参数true,表示复制元素同时也复制元素绑定事件。...,用attr()方法获取和设置元素属性,removeAttr()方法来删除元素属性。...HTML、文本和值 方法 描述 实例 html() 获取和设置某个元素HTML内容 var p_html = $("p").html();             //获取p元素HTML代码

1.9K60

JQuery第二节

toggleClass(name); //例子 $(“div”).toggleClass(“one”); 【案例:tab栏切换案例.html】 【案例:旋转木马.html】 jQuery操作属性 attr...$("img").removeAttr("title"); 【案例:美女相册.html】 prop操作 jQuery1.6之后,对于checked、selected、disabled这类boolean...类型属性来说,不能用attr方法,只能用prop方法。....html】 jQuery动画 jquery提供了三组基本动画,这些动画都是标准、有规律效果,jquery还提供了自定义动画功能。...:执行效果,默认为swing(缓动) 可以是linear(匀速) // callback:动画执行完立即执行回调函数(可选) 动画队列与停止动画 同一个元素上执行多个动画,那么对于这个动画来说,

1.1K20

【Java 进阶篇】JQuery 事件绑定之事件切换:让页面动起来

欢迎来到这个充满动感 JQuery 事件绑定之旅!在这篇博客,我们将深入研究 JQuery 事件切换,让你页面焕发出活力和互动。...-- Your content goes here --> 了解事件切换基本语法 JQuery ,事件切换基本语法是使用 toggle 方法。...每次点击按钮时,根据当前状态不同,会弹出不同提示框,并修改状态值。另外,我们通过点击事件展示了如何获取当前状态。 切换 CSS 类 页面交互,改变样式是常见需求之一。...}); 在这个例子,我们 标签定义了一个 CSS 类 .active,并使用 toggleClass 方法在按钮点击时切换这个类...实际项目中,合理利用事件切换可以让页面更富有动感,提升用户体验。希望这篇博客能够帮助你更好地掌握 JQuery 事件切换,让你页面更具交互性和吸引力。

12320

【Java 进阶篇】JQuery DOM操作:通用属性操作绝妙魔法

JQuery独特光芒 JQuery以其简洁、高效语法而脱颖而出,成为前端开发瑞士军刀。...获取和设置属性值 JQuery,我们可以使用attr()方法获取或设置元素属性值。这个方法接受两个参数,第一个是要操作属性名,第二个是可选属性值。...切换类 // 切换active类 $("#myElement").toggleClass("active"); toggleClass()方法允许我们元素上切换一个类,如果元素原先有该类,则移除,否则添加...处理表单元素处理表单交互时,通用属性操作也能派上用场。我们可以轻松获取或设置表单元素值,实现对用户输入掌控。...小结 通过本篇博客,我们深入了解了JQuery DOM操作通用属性操作。这项技能使得我们能够轻松地操纵HTML元素,无论是修改属性值、处理样式,还是控制元素可见性。

11520

【Java 进阶篇】JQuery DOM操作:Class属性舞蹈魔法

在前端世界JQuery如同一位舞者,通过灵活舞步为我们展示了操纵HTML元素艺术。而在这场舞蹈精彩演出,Class属性操作是一项极富魅力技艺。...本篇博客,我们将深入研究JQuery DOM操作Class属性操作,揭示这段舞蹈背后绝妙之处。 JQuery独特韵味 JQuery,这个前端开发名角,以其简洁而强大语法而备受推崇。...toggleClass() 这个方法用于元素上切换一个或多个Class。...Class属性操作小贴士 使用Class属性操作时,有一些小贴士值得我们注意: 选择器妙用 Class属性操作,选择器是一个强大工具。...小结 通过本篇博客,我们深入了解了JQuery DOM操作Class属性操作。Class属性操作为我们提供了HTML元素添加、移除、切换类便捷方法,使得页面样式变化更为灵活多变。

12420
领券